Transaction e618816b309b6b2738604b990bd01db7bd0cb6aab48ee1c00ee60495386a04ca
1 Input
1 Output
-
e618816b309b6b2738604b990bd01db7bd0cb6aab48ee1c00ee60495386a04ca:0
- value
- 8484
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c99912b090ad067050d04a138a4c384952408b0b OP_EQUAL
- address
- 3L4y7oPZmss4UKDazdAaCpQ46xTQViZYyt